Output d0059637215bb252c01dd9885c1faa265005f03a99069d8450d864121557df61:0

value
2856303
script pubkey
OP_0 OP_PUSHBYTES_20 fb843a3e47f5c4c433be3c5a7f859a20dc982060
address
bc1qlwzr50j87hzvgva783d8lpv6yrwfsgrqfrnuy0
transaction
d0059637215bb252c01dd9885c1faa265005f03a99069d8450d864121557df61
confirmations
103983
spent
true